Jinga is from 'ginga', a Brazilian-Portuguese word meaning, loosely, an art of movement that is totally individual. 'Ginga' is your rhythm, your style - something fluid, graceful, exuberant.
Another Brazilian footwear that is making an impact in the market right now is Jinga. According to Jinga their signature shoe is exceptionally lightweight and flexible.Weighing less than 400g per pair and with both upper and outersole designed to give the maximum range of movement to your feet, Jinga shoes allow you to move more freely, as nature intended.
